Java是一種面向?qū)ο笳Z(yǔ)言,在編寫(xiě)代碼時(shí),取變量名稱是必不可少的,良好的變量名稱能夠提高代碼的可讀性和可維護(hù)性,使程序員更容易理解代碼和發(fā)現(xiàn)潛在的問(wèn)題。如果變量的名稱不夠清晰,代碼的質(zhì)量就會(huì)下降,因?yàn)榇a閱讀和修改變得更加困難。
如何為你的變量命名?
在命名你的變量時(shí),請(qǐng)始終考慮代碼的可讀性和可維護(hù)性。在取變量名稱時(shí)要記住以下原則:
簡(jiǎn)短:變量名稱應(yīng)盡可能的短,但也要讓其清晰明了。
準(zhǔn)確:變量名稱應(yīng)準(zhǔn)確地反映該變量存儲(chǔ)的內(nèi)容,避免使用諸如 a,b,c 等名稱。
易于理解:變量名稱應(yīng)是易于理解和容易推斷的,也要注意變量名的格式,簡(jiǎn)潔的駝峰命名是比較清晰和具可讀性的。
符合Java規(guī)則:變量名稱必須遵守Java的變量名稱規(guī)則,如使用字母、數(shù)字和下劃線,首字母必須是字母。
使用有意義的名稱
變量名稱的另一個(gè)重要原則是使用有意義的名稱。好的名稱是指那些具有實(shí)際含義的名稱以及能夠清晰地表達(dá)變量的用途。下面是一些示例:
避免使用縮寫(xiě):雖然你知道縮寫(xiě)的含義,但其他人可能看不懂,所以要盡可能避免使用縮寫(xiě)。
名稱應(yīng)該表明其用途:變量名稱應(yīng)能夠反映其用途,如:age,salary等。
使用形容詞或副詞:可以使用形容詞或副詞來(lái)描述變量,如lightweight、heavyweight、fast、slow等。
總之,良好的變量名稱能夠提高代碼的可讀性和可維護(hù)性,使程序員更容易理解代碼和發(fā)現(xiàn)潛在的問(wèn)題。選好變量名稱是編寫(xiě)良好代碼的重要部分,希望上述建議能夠?yàn)槟氵x取變量名稱提供幫助,提高代碼的可讀性和可維護(hù)性。